1995 Porsche 993 Carrera Cabriolet G50 6-SpeedIntroducing this 1995 Porsche 993 Carrera Cabriolet G50 6-Speed, showing 57, 707 miles on the odometer. Finished in its factory Black Schwarz (A1) over a matching black interior, this Cabriolet presents a well-equipped example of Porsche's final air-cooled generation. The power-operated convertible soft top allows for easy open-air driving when the weather cooperates, making it an enjoyable car for relaxed weekend drives or casual cruising. Highlights:- 57k-Mile- Factory Color Black Schwarz (A1)- Robust G50 6-Speed Manual Transaxle- 3. 6-Liter Engine- Air Conditioning- Power Windows/ Mirrors/ Seats- Convertible Soft Top with Boot Cover- Turbo-look Wing- 18-Inch Alloy Wheels- Clean CARFAX Report- Manufacturer's Literature IncludedPower comes from Porsche's 3. 6-liter flat-six, paired with a 6-speed manual transmission, delivering the engaging driving feel the 993 is known for. Braking is handled by four-wheel ventilated disc brakes, while additional exterior details include integrated bumpers, Hella fog lights, Bosch headlights, and a Turbo-look rear wing. The car rides on aftermarket 18-inch alloy wheels wrapped in Sumitomo tires, with a spare tire neatly stored in the front trunk. Inside, the cabin is straightforward and functional, featuring VDO instrumentation, a four-spoke steering wheel, power-adjustable front seats, power windows and mirrors, cruise control, air conditioning, door pockets, a glove compartment, and an **/ FM radio. The layout reflects Porsche's driver-focused design philosophy of the era. The option sticker and color code remain under the hood. Accompanying the car are the owner's manual, maintenance booklet, and a clean CARFAX report. The 993 generation was the last air-cooled 911, marking the end of an era before Porsche transitioned to water-cooled engines - one reason these cars continue to be appreciated for their analog character. This is a well-equipped 993 Carrera Cabriolet in a timeless color combination that remains mechanically sound.
